One of the primary features of screw chillers is their exceptional energy efficiency. Unlike traditional cooling systems, screw chillers utilize a twin-screw compressor that compresses refrigerant in a continuous flow, significantly reducing the energy consumed during operation. This design minimizes pressure drops and enhances thermodynamic efficiency, leading to lower operational costs. Moreover, many modern screw chillers are equipped with variable frequency drives (VFDs) that adjust motor speed based on cooling demand, optimizing energy consumption even further.

Another critical aspect of screw chillers is their superior cooling capacity and reliability. These systems are designed to handle large load variations while maintaining a stable output temperature. The screw compressor’s ability to modulate its output allows for precise control over the cooling process, ensuring that temperature fluctuations are minimized. This precision is especially vital in industries where strict temperature controls are essential for product quality, such as in pharmaceuticals and food processing.

In terms of maintenance, screw chillers are engineered to be user-friendly. Key components, including the compressor and evaporator, are often designed for easy access, reducing downtime during maintenance checks. Regular maintenance is crucial for optimal performance, and many manufacturers provide remote monitoring capabilities, allowing technicians to diagnose issues before they escalate. This proactive approach not only extends the lifespan of the equipment but also ensures consistent operation, ultimately translating to cost savings for operators.

Screw chillers also stand out for their versatility in various applications. They can be employed in a wide range of settings, from large commercial buildings to heavy industrial facilities. Their ability to cater to diverse cooling loads makes them an attractive option for facility managers. Furthermore, modern screw chillers can be integrated with other cooling technologies, such as cooling towers or chillers using alternative refrigerants, enhancing their adaptability to meet specific industry needs.

Moreover, the environmental impact of screw chillers cannot be overlooked. As industries are increasingly pressured to reduce their carbon footprints, choosing a high-efficiency screw chiller can lead to significant reductions in greenhouse gas emissions. Many of these chillers utilize environmentally friendly refrigerants that comply with international regulations. This commitment to sustainability not only helps businesses meet regulatory requirements but also supports corporate social responsibility initiatives.
